Updated on 2 Feb 2021:
Yesterday was great! Dr.Mitchell seemed to be super excited with my results! Had some superficial stitches taken out which has made the binder much easier to wear! (4 removed in total and the worst ones were one on each hip)
I get the green light to moisturize the remaining stretch marked skin which I have to say as helped BIG TIME in standing up straight and the tightness of the skin! No pain and very minimal swelling, usually at the end of the day. Still doing light activities but moving around and driving with ease!
My implants are starting to bottom out and the bruising is subsiding! My incision under my breast is paper thin and so dang small! I’m extremely impressed and thankful Dr.Mitchell took such fantastic care of ensuring my incisions weren’t lumpy or grotesque!
I’m still instructed to wear my belly binder 24/7 for another 2 weeks (which I’m totally on board lol) and then only when I’m doing activities or when I’m at work! My compression bra has to be worn for another for weeks which I’m totally down for lol i am in no way, shape or form wanting to wear a normal bra!
I’m so thankful for Dr.Mitchell and the entire staff at The First Glance Clinic, they have been absolutely amazing this whole entire journey and I’m so thankful to have chosen them!
My next appointment in on Monday and I’ll be able to post scar pictures as my steri strips will be coming off and I will be taught how to properly massage and care for my tummy tuck scar!

Updated on 9 Feb 2021:
Saw Dr. Mitchell today! Everything is all gravy and biscuits! I'm healing very well, standing up straight and given the green light to start deep massaging my incisions with moisturizer, scar removal and vitamin E cream! (I'm to do the deep massages and creams twice daily).My next post op will be in three weeks time so I thought I'd post weekly shots/updates of my scar and how the products are helping it along! I'm using Mederma scar removal cream, Neutrogena hyaluronic acid hydrogel body cream and just your every day vitamin E cream.
